The Value Proposition of TNPP in Polymer Stabilization
TNPP is classified as a secondary antioxidant, primarily functioning as a hydroperoxide decomposer. Its efficacy in preventing the chain reactions that lead to polymer degradation is well-documented. When considering its cost-effectiveness, several factors come into play:
- High Performance-to-Cost Ratio: TNPP offers significant stabilization benefits at a competitive price point compared to many other advanced additives. This makes it an attractive option for large-volume applications where cost optimization is crucial.
- Synergistic Effects: When paired with primary antioxidants, such as hindered phenols, TNPP exhibits synergistic effects. This means the combined performance is greater than the sum of their individual contributions, allowing for potentially lower overall additive loading without sacrificing stabilization efficacy. This strategic use further enhances cost-effectiveness.
- Broad Application Spectrum: The versatility of TNPP across a wide range of polymers – including polyolefins, styrenics, PVC, and various elastomers – means that manufacturers can often consolidate their additive sourcing to a single, reliable product for multiple product lines, simplifying procurement and potentially achieving volume discounts.
- Reduced Processing Issues: By preventing gel formation and maintaining melt stability, TNPP can lead to fewer production disruptions, less material waste, and improved processing yields. These operational efficiencies translate directly into cost savings for manufacturers.
